L-Acousticshas developed a K Systems Engineer (KSE) Accreditation Programme recognising a technician’s advanced level of understanding in


implementing L-Acoustics systems. Applicants that pass the reviewing process and qualify for the status of KSE will receive an official welcome letter accepting them into the programme, an official identity card issued by L-Acoustics, a KSE jacket and publication in the online KSE directory.

Mega Audiohas been named as the distributor for Ampegand Mackie brands in Germany. “This agreement will support expanding Ampeg and Mackie sales and ensure that our level of customer service keeps pace with our growth in Germany,” said Tony Williams, Mega Audio director of sales, EMEA. “Dealers will benefit from this partnership with local stock availability, as well as excellent in-market sales, technical support and stronger marketing and brand awareness.” www.ampeg.com www.mackie.com www.megaaudio.de


VUE Audiotechnikhas announced that DGC Worldwide, the professional audio business development consultancy owned by Doug Green, has been retained to build and manage a new distribution network for VUE Audiotechnik throughout the EMEA territories. Green brings more than 25 years of professional audio experience to VUE, having held key positions at Harman Pro, TC Group, TOA US, and DMX Music. www.dgcw.biz www.vueaudio.com


UK loudspeaker manufacturer EM Acousticslaunched its new website in April. In addition to all of the existing product information, the new site features increased technical detail including 2D and 3D CAD drawings, and data for EASE, and EASE Focus 2 line array prediction software for the new HALO Compact system. A complete news section is also included.

EUROPE A firm(ware) handshake between Shure and Yamaha By Erica Basnicki


A COLLABORATION between Shure and Yamaha will provide users with more advanced, integrated control capabilities between CL series consoles and ULX wireless systems. With CL series firmware


version 1.6 and ULX-D firmware version 1.3 releases coming in June 2013, it will be possible to control discovery and patching for Shure ULXD4D and ULXD4Q receivers directly from CL console touchpanel displays, without the need for the Dante

Controller PC software that is currently required. Yamaha launched its CL


range at Prolight + Sound 2012, and the success of the consoles has contributed significantly to Yamaha Commercial Audio’s best year in the last five, the company revealed to PSNEurope


last month. Yamaha has been a supporter of Dante technology for over four years. Shure launched the ULX-D


range at NAMM 2012, becoming a Dante licensee in July. Kazunori Kobayashi, general


manager of the Yamaha Pro Audio division, said: “Our


collaboration with Shure has resulted in Dante network communication between ULX-D digital wireless system components and CL series consoles that will give our users a significantly enhanced working environment with direct, efficient control.” Sandy LaMantia, president and CEO of Shure, added: “Both of our companies share a strong commitment to providing our customers with high-quality products. Our collaboration with Yamaha’s CL series consoles is a perfect example of this.”n www.shure.co.uk www.yamahaproaudio.com
